Job Description
Starbucks Coffee Company is a globally recognized coffeehouse chain known for its premium coffee and unique cafe experience. As a leader in the coffee industry, Starbucks boasts a culture centered around community connection, customer service, and quality beverages. This innovative company operates thousands of stores worldwide, fostering a warm, welcoming atmosphere where patrons can find not only great coffee but also meaningful social interactions. Starbucks is firmly committed to responsible business practices and sustainability, emphasizing ethical sourcing and community support. This ensures that every cup served contributes positively to the environment and society. The company’s employment philosophy focuses on creating a positive workplace culture that promotes partner (employee) growth, inclusivity, and work-life balance. Starbucks provides comprehensive benefits and professional development opportunities aimed at empowering partners at every stage of their career.
The role of a Starbucks barista is instrumental in delivering the company’s promise of exceptional customer experiences in every store visit. This position is ideal for individuals who thrive in fast-paced, dynamic environments and possess a passion for engaging with people. Whether it’s remembering a customer’s favorite order or sharing a warm smile, baristas are responsible for crafting the perfect cup of coffee that creates moments of connection and joy. Employment is typically full-time or part-time with flexible scheduling to accommodate various personal commitments, including early mornings, evenings, weekends, nights, and holidays. No previous experience is required to join the team; instead, Starbucks invests in training and development to help partners build their skill set and advance their careers.
Working as a barista at Starbucks is more than just making coffee. It is about becoming part of a community that values teamwork, quality, and inclusivity. Partners are empowered to take ownership of their schedule and work environment, ensuring safety and adherence to company standards. The job involves not only beverage and food preparation but also handling cash, maintaining store cleanliness, and engaging with customers to tailor orders based on their needs. Starbucks partners receive access to a comprehensive benefits package that includes medical, dental, vision, life insurance, paid parental leave, sick time, vacation accrual, and 401(k) retirement plans with employer match. Additionally, Starbucks supports education with 100 percent tuition coverage for an undergraduate degree through Arizona State University’s online program. This combination of benefits demonstrates Starbucks’ commitment to the well-being and growth of its partners and their families. The company fosters an inclusive hiring practice, promoting equal opportunity employment for all qualified individuals without regard to race, gender, age, or other protected status. Overall, a career at Starbucks equips individuals with valuable interpersonal and customer service skills while contributing to a better work environment and community.

Job Requirements
- Maintain regular and consistent attendance and punctuality with or without reasonable accommodation
- Available to work flexible hours including early mornings, evenings, weekends, nights and holidays
- Meet store operating policies and standards including providing quality beverages and food products, cash handling and store safety
- Engage with and understand customers and respond to their needs
- Prepare food and beverages to standard or customized recipes
- Available to perform many different tasks within the store during each shift
Job Qualifications
- No previous experience required
- Ability to learn quickly
- Ability to understand and carry out oral and written instructions
- Strong interpersonal skills
- Ability to work as part of a team
- Ability to build relationships
